It happens when your blood contains little or no blood-clotting proteins called clotting factors. As a result, your blood cannot clot properly, which leads to excessive bleeding.&nbsp;<\/span><\/p>\n\n\n\n<p><span style=\"font-weight: 400;\">The exact number of Americans living with hemophilia has yet to be determined. The <\/span><a href=\"https:\/\/www.cdc.gov\/\"><span style=\"font-weight: 400;\">Centers for Disease Control and Prevention<\/span><\/a><span style=\"font-weight: 400;\"> (CDC) estimates that 33,000 males in the United States suffer from this disorder. Nearly 400 babies are diagnosed with hemophilia A (a type of hemophilia) at birth each year [1].<\/span><\/p>\n\n\n\n<h2 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"What_Are_the_Complications_of_Hemophilia\"><\/span>What Are the Complications of Hemophilia?<span class=\"ez-toc-section-end\"><\/span><\/h2>\n\n\n\n<ul class=\"wp-block-list\">\n<li><span style=\"font-weight: 400;\">Excessive and prolonged bleeding, even without an injury or trauma<\/span><\/li>\n\n\n\n<li><span style=\"font-weight: 400;\">Internal bleeding (bleeding in a vital organ such as the brain can be fatal)<\/span><\/li>\n\n\n\n<li><span style=\"font-weight: 400;\">Bleeding into the joints (can cause chronic joint pain and swelling)<\/span><\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"Hemophilia_Types\"><\/span>Hemophilia Types<span class=\"ez-toc-section-end\"><\/span><\/h2>\n\n\n\n<p><span style=\"font-weight: 400;\">Several different types of hemophilia are described in medical literature. Genetics Plays a Crucial Role in All Three Types of Hemophilia<span class=\"ez-toc-section-end\"><\/span><\/h3>\n\n\n\n<p><span style=\"font-weight: 400;\">In over 66% of all hemophilia cases, there is a family history of the condition [1]. Thus, having one or more family members with hemophilia is a major risk factor.&nbsp;<\/span><\/p>\n\n\n\n<p><span style=\"font-weight: 400;\">Hemophilia occurs when you have a faulty gene on your X chromosome.&nbsp;<\/span><\/p>\n\n\n\n<p><span style=\"font-weight: 400;\">Men with the faulty gene (and hemophilia) pass it on to their daughters. Also called the \u201ccarriers,\u201d the daughters may or may not develop hemophilia. However, the sons don\u2019t inherit the faulty genes.&nbsp;<\/span><\/p>\n\n\n\n<p><span style=\"font-weight: 400;\">If women carry faulty genes, there is a 50% chance their [<\/span><a href=\"https:\/\/www.betterhealth.vic.gov.au\/health\/conditionsandtreatments\/haemophilia\"><span style=\"font-weight: 400;\">2<\/span><\/a><span style=\"font-weight: 400;\">]:<\/span><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li><span style=\"font-weight: 400;\">Sons will have hemophilia<\/span><\/li>\n\n\n\n<li><span style=\"font-weight: 400;\">Daughters will be a carrier<\/span><\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"2_Most_People_With_Hemophilia_Are_Males\"><\/span>2. Most People With Hemophilia Are Males<span class=\"ez-toc-section-end\"><\/span><\/h3>\n\n\n\n<p><span style=\"font-weight: 400;\">Men have only one X chromosome. So, any defective gene on the X chromosome means they will have hemophilia. Understandably, the majority of patients with hemophilia are male.<\/span><\/p>\n\n\n\n<p><span style=\"font-weight: 400;\">On the other hand, women have two copies of the X chromosome. So, even if they have a genetic defect on one chromosome, their bodies can make enough clotting factors with instructions from the healthy gene on the other chromosome.&nbsp;<\/span><\/p>\n\n\n\n<h3 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"3_In_About_One-Third_of_Cases_There_Is_No_Family_History\"><\/span>3. However, some people may develop this disorder even though they have no family history of the condition. This type is known as acquired hemophilia.&nbsp;<\/span><\/p>\n\n\n\n<p><span style=\"font-weight: 400;\">It is a rare disorder that affects nearly 1.5 in every million people [<\/span><a href=\"https:\/\/www.ncbi.nlm.nih.gov\/books\/NBK560494\/\"><span style=\"font-weight: 400;\">3<\/span><\/a><span style=\"font-weight: 400;\">]. The risk is similar in both males and females. No causes can be identified in about 50% of cases. In others, the acquired hemophilia risk factors include:&nbsp;<\/span><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li><a href=\"https:\/\/ameripharmaspecialty.com\/conditions-treatments\/auto-immune-conditions-treated-with-biologics\/\"><span style=\"font-weight: 400;\">Autoimmune conditions<\/span><\/a><\/li>\n\n\n\n<li><span style=\"font-weight: 400;\">Cancer&nbsp;<\/span><\/li>\n\n\n\n<li><span style=\"font-weight: 400;\">Hepatitis B and C<\/span><\/li>\n\n\n\n<li><a href=\"https:\/\/ameripharmaspecialty.com\/other-health-conditions\/decoding-graft-versus-host-disease-types-symptoms-and-treatments\/\"><span style=\"font-weight: 400;\">Graft-versus-host disease<\/span><\/a><span style=\"font-weight: 400;\"> (GvHD)<\/span><\/li>\n\n\n\n<li><span style=\"font-weight: 400;\">Medications<\/span><\/li>\n\n\n\n<li><span style=\"font-weight: 400;\">Skin diseases<\/span><\/li>\n<\/ul>\n\n\n\n<div  id=\"call-to-action-8fde45d18c5da059ee6ad85584ade2c7\" style=\"\" class=\"ct_call_to_action\">\n\t<div class=\"container\">\n\t\t<div class=\"block-wrap cta\">\n\t\t\t<div class=\"block-column\">\n\t\t\t\t<div class=\"cta_headings\">\n\t\t\t\t\t\t\t\t\t\t\t<h4 class=\"cta__heading\">\n\t\t\t\t\t\t\tGet Financial Assistance\t\t\t\t\t\t<\/h4>\n\t\t\t\t\t\t\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t\t\t\t\t\t<span class=\"cta_btn\">\n\t\t\t\t\t\t<a href=\"tel:8777780318\">(877) 778-0318<\/a>\n\t\t\t\t\t\t\t\t\t\t\t<\/span>\n\t\t\t\t\t\t\t<\/div>\n\n\t\t<\/div>\n\t<\/div>\n<\/div>\n\n\n<h2><span class=\"ez-toc-section\" id=\"What_Are_the_Risk_Factors_for_von_Willebrand_disease\"><\/span>What Are the Risk Factors for von Willebrand disease?<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p>People with\u00a0<a href=\"https:\/\/www.mayoclinic.org\/diseases-conditions\/von-willebrand-disease\/symptoms-causes\/syc-20354978\">von Willebrand disease<\/a>\u00a0(VWD) lack a blood-clotting protein called von Willebrand factor (VWF). It is a common inherited blood disorder that affects 1% of Americans [<a href=\"https:\/\/www.cdc.gov\/von-willebrand\/data\/\">4<\/a>].<\/p>\n<p>Genetics, which means having someone in your family with the disorder, is the most common risk factor.\u00a0<\/p>\n<h2><span class=\"ez-toc-section\" id=\"What_Are_the_Risk_Factors_for_Bleeding_Disorders\"><\/span><span id=\"What_Are_the_Risk_Factors_for_Bleeding_Disorders\" class=\"ez-toc-section\"><\/span>What Are the Risk Factors for Bleeding Disorders?<span class=\"ez-toc-section-end\"><\/span><\/h2>\n<p>The following factors may make you more likely to get bleeding disorders:<\/p>\n<h3><span class=\"ez-toc-section\" id=\"Age\"><\/span><span id=\"Age\" class=\"ez-toc-section\"><\/span>Age<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>Bleeding disorders can affect people of any age. However, newborns have a higher risk of developing vitamin K deficiency bleeding. Likewise, older adults are at a higher risk of acquired hemophilia.\u00a0<\/p>\n<h3><span class=\"ez-toc-section\" id=\"Family_history\"><\/span><span id=\"Family_history\" class=\"ez-toc-section\"><\/span>Family history<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>You are more likely to have a bleeding disorder if one or both of your parents have the disorder.\u00a0<\/p>\n<h3><span class=\"ez-toc-section\" id=\"Sex\"><\/span><span id=\"Sex\" class=\"ez-toc-section\"><\/span>Sex<span class=\"ez-toc-section-end\"><\/span><\/h3>\n<p>Hemophilia is far more common in males. On the other hand, the risk appears similar for men and women for certain bleeding disorders, such as acquired hemophilia.<\/p>","protected":false},"excerpt":{"rendered":"<p>Conocer los factores de riesgo de la hemofilia puede ayudar a reducir el riesgo de desarrollar complicaciones.
